Question:
How do you test an automatic breaker to see if it bad and needs to be replaced
asked by: David
0
Expert Reply:
To test if the circuit breaker # PK54-120 is functioning you would just set your multimeter # PT89ZR to DC and test that you're getting power on both terminals. If you're getting no volts or less than 12 volts then you'll need to replace it.
